Sarah Rafferty

When she was still at preparatory school, Sarah was bit by the acting bug at a very young age. The passion for acting began when her drama teacher observed her running across his lawn in order to get to her soccer practice in time. He told her she could not miss the training to make it into the Richard III acting troupe. Sarah realized her love of acting further and decided to major in English as well as theatre in Hamilton College. She studied abroad at Oxford as well as London during her junior years and graduated with the title of magnacum laude. Following Hamilton She attended Yale Drama School. The parents of both talented artists and English teachers backed Sarah's passion for studying the arts. Her talent as well as the instruction earned her a place in the world of television. Apart from her appearance on the network's Suits as Donna, she has also appeared in a variety of other shows. Donna she's been in various TV shows like Law and Order Six Feet Under Brothers & Sisters Samantha Who? Without A trace CSI Miami Bones and feature films like Four Single Fathers, Falling For Grace. She is also a part of several stage plays, such as Gemini as well as As You Like It. Sarah has worked as an advocate for Alzheimer's Association since she began performing on television. Sarah has been the host of their annual Sardi's event three years in a row, and she was also the host at the Sardi's Association's last celebration in March of 2016. Sarah is currently residing on both the east and west coasts, with her two daughters. She travels to Toronto regularly for job reasons.
